Gary Simmons’ Rush, housed at the Cookie Factory in Denver, is an immersive meditation on movement, memory, and what gets erased in the recording of American history. Born in New York in 1964 and of West Indian descent, Simmons has consistently drawn from popular culture such as cartoons, cinema, and sports, to expose how systems of racial and social power embed themselves early. During the exhibition’s opening night, he recalled a childhood memory that continues to shape his practice: entering a classroom and seeing faint chalk marks left behind from the previous lesson. 

“You’d erase it and there’d be little flashes,” Simmons said. “I’d always try to figure out what they were learning before we got into class.” At times, the lasting residue residue becomes a guiding image. With Rush, that dynamic expands outward, inviting viewers to draw their own conclusions of what deserves to be present or absent.

The theme of movement is prevalent throughout the exhibition in several ways. Simmons was intrigued by the building’s own transitions—from paper mill to cookie factory to abandonment to cultural space—and how closely that mirrored narratives of westward motion.
